It is important you get Regular Hair Trims for Healthy Hair. Trimming your hair between protective styles is essential to prevent split ends from traveling up the hair shaft, which causes breakage, weakens hair, and negates length retention.
Regular, small trims (every 8-10 weeks) remove damaged, dry ends, ensuring that the hair remains healthy, fuller, and capable of growing properly underneath braids, twists, or weaves.

I recommend allowing your hair to “breathe” for one to two weeks between protective styles to reduce tension on your scalp and allow for a thorough wash, deep condition, and trim.
And remember Braid styles look different on every client because hair isn’t “one-size-fits-all.” Even if two people ask for the exact same style, their unique hair and head characteristics will change the final result.
